Electronics Technician (m/f/d)
Introduction Are you looking for a varied role where you can fully apply your manual skills? As an Electronics Technician (m/f/d) you are responsible for preparing the installation of our innovative park management system. Together with the installation team you help ensure that planned and smooth installations take place for our customers throughout the DACH region. We are looking for support in the Munich area. What is your role? You will assist with the preparation of the installation of our park management system (consisting of ticket machines, cameras, signage and other elements). You will assist in project planning together with the respective project manager, contributing your experience and expertise. You will help assemble control cabinets and mount various components. You will configure cameras and tablets so they are ready to be taken to the installation site. You will prepare hardware and help compile and check the materials and components needed for installation. You will help organize and manage the materials warehouse. You will collaborate with your team and carry out all tasks in the installation hall. You will take part in installing our parking system and help solve technical problems directly on site – together with the team you will be active throughout the entire DACH region.
